Garlic Chicken, known in Thailand as Gai Pad Kratiem, is a simple yet incredibly flavorful dish that showcases the bold aroma of fresh garlic combined with tender chicken. Popular in Thai homes and street food stalls, this dish is loved for its savory taste, quick preparation, and versatility.

Unlike spicy curries, Garlic Chicken focuses on the rich fragrance of golden-fried garlic, light seasonings, and juicy chicken. Served with steamed jasmine rice and often topped with a fried egg, it is a comforting meal enjoyed throughout Thailand.

What Makes Garlic Chicken Special?

The secret to authentic Thai Garlic Chicken lies in the generous amount of garlic used. Fresh garlic is fried until golden and fragrant, creating a crispy topping and a rich flavor base for the chicken.

The dish is simple, requiring only a handful of ingredients, yet it delivers a satisfying balance of savory, garlicky, and slightly sweet flavors that appeal to all ages.

Ingredients

For the Garlic Chicken

  • 500g boneless chicken thighs or chicken breast, sliced
  • 12–15 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on garlic, finely sliced for garnish
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 1 tablespoon oyster sauce
  • 1 tablespoon light so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on dark so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on fish sauce
  • 1 teaspoon sugar
  • ¼ teaspoon white pepper

For Garnish

  • Crispy fried garlic
  • Fresh cilantro leaves
  • Cucumber slices

For Serving

  • Steamed jasmine rice
  • Thai-style fried egg (optional)

Instructions

Step 1: Prepare the Garlic

Peel and mince most of the garlic cloves.

Reserve a few cloves and slice them thinly for frying and garnish.

Step 2: Fry the Garlic

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in a wok or skillet over medium heat.

Add the sliced garlic and fry until golden and crispy.

Remove and drain on paper towels. Set aside for garnish.

Step 3: Cook the Garlic Base

Add the remaining oil to the pan.

Add the minced garlic and stir-fry for about 30 seconds until fragrant.

Be careful not to burn the garlic.

Step 4: Cook the Chicken

Add the sliced chicken.

Stir-fry for 5–6 minutes until the chicken is nearly cooked through.

Step 5: Season the Dish

Add:

  • Oyster sauce
  • Light soy sauce
  • Dark soy sauce
  • Fish sauce
  • Sugar
  • White pepper

Mix thoroughly to coat the chicken evenly.

Continue cooking for another 2–3 minutes until the chicken is fully cooked and glossy.

Step 6: Finish and Garnish

Remove from heat.

Sprinkle the crispy fried garlic over the chicken and garnish with fresh cilantro.

Step 7: Serve

Serve immediately with hot jasmine rice and cucumber slices.

For a true Thai street-food experience, add a crispy fried egg on top.

Chef’s Tips

Use Chicken Thighs for Best Flavor

Chicken thighs stay juicy and tender during stir-frying and absorb the garlic flavors beautifully.

Don't Burn the Garlic

Garlic can quickly become bitter if overcooked. Cook it gently until golden and fragrant.

Fry Garlic Separately

Keeping some garlic crispy for garnish adds texture and extra flavor to the finished dish.

High Heat Works Best

A hot wok helps create the slightly smoky flavor found in Thai street-food versions.

Variations

Spicy Garlic Chicken

Add sliced Thai bird's eye chilies while stir-frying for extra heat.

Garlic Chicken with Mushrooms

Add sliced mushrooms for more texture and earthy flavor.

Garlic Chicken and Vegetables

Include broccoli, carrots, bell peppers, or green beans for a complete one-pan meal.

Crispy Garlic Chicken

Coat chicken pieces lightly in cornstarch before frying for a crispy version often found in Thai restaurants.
